Apple has officially declared that its iPhone stocks have been sold out at UK and US online stores. Before, it was rumoured that the iPhones were out of stock at carriers like the O2.

No one knows why the latest 8GB and 16GB versions have been sold out. Even the apple spokesperson remained mum on whether a new version will hit stores or not.

But, Apple must know, it can not maintain silence for long, as people will speculate on the highly anticipated 3G Version.
